Class PublicReentrantTypeResolver

  • All Implemented Interfaces:
    org.eclipse.xtext.xbase.typesystem.internal.IReentrantTypeResolver

    public class PublicReentrantTypeResolver
    extends org.eclipse.xtext.xbase.typesystem.internal.DefaultReentrantTypeResolver
    • Field Summary

      • Fields inherited from class org.eclipse.xtext.xbase.typesystem.internal.DefaultReentrantTypeResolver

        allRootedExpressions
      • Fields inherited from interface org.eclipse.xtext.xbase.typesystem.internal.IReentrantTypeResolver

        NULL
    • Method Summary

      All Methods Instance Methods Concrete Methods 
      Modifier and Type Method Description
      org.eclipse.xtext.xbase.scoping.batch.IBatchScopeProvider getBatchScopeProvider()  
      void setTypeComputer​(org.eclipse.xtext.xbase.typesystem.computation.ITypeComputer typeComputer)  
      • Methods inherited from class org.eclipse.xtext.xbase.typesystem.internal.DefaultReentrantTypeResolver

        _computeTypes, clear, computeTypes, computeTypes, createFeatureScopeTracker, createResolvedTypes, getExpressionArgumentFactory, getFeatureScopes, getImplicitlyMessagePart, getInvalidWritableVariableAccessMessage, getIssueSeverities, getOperationCanceledManager, getRoot, getScopeProviderAccess, getServices, getSourceElement, getTypeArgumentMerger, getTypeComputer, getXbaseFactory, initializeFrom, isDisallowedName, isDiscouragedName, isHandled, isHandled, isHandled, isShadowingAllowed, reentrantResolve, resolve, setAllRootedExpressions
      • Methods inherited from class org.eclipse.xtext.xbase.typesystem.internal.AbstractRootedReentrantTypeResolver

        toString
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
    • Constructor Detail

      • PublicReentrantTypeResolver

        public PublicReentrantTypeResolver()
    • Method Detail

      • setTypeComputer

        public void setTypeComputer​(org.eclipse.xtext.xbase.typesystem.computation.ITypeComputer typeComputer)
        Overrides:
        setTypeComputer in class org.eclipse.xtext.xbase.typesystem.internal.DefaultReentrantTypeResolver
      • getBatchScopeProvider

        public org.eclipse.xtext.xbase.scoping.batch.IBatchScopeProvider getBatchScopeProvider()
        Overrides:
        getBatchScopeProvider in class org.eclipse.xtext.xbase.typesystem.internal.DefaultReentrantTypeResolver